The 44-year-old principal of Seattle’s WongDoody has had a good year. This spring, a 1991 Chevy’s campaign that the art director created with Steve Simpson while at Goodby, Silverstein & Partners was inducted into the Clio Hall of Fame. Web surfers have been buzzing about WongDoody’s parody www.skyhighairlines.com site for Alaska Airlines, part of a humorous campaign that broke in September.
